1. Understanding Ecosystems: Study Tips and Key Concepts

An ecosystem is a community of living organisms interacting with each other and their physical environment. It includes plants, animals, microorganisms, soil, water, and air, all working together to create a balanced environment. Ecosystems can be as large as a forest or as small as a pond, but each plays a crucial role in sustaining life.

Key Concepts to Focus On:
– Components of ecosystems: biotic (living) and abiotic (non-living) factors.
– Energy flow and food chains/webs.
– Types of ecosystems: terrestrial (forests, deserts) and aquatic (oceans, rivers).
– Ecosystem services such as oxygen production, pollination, and nutrient cycling.

Study Tips:
– Use diagrams and flowcharts to visualize food chains and energy flow. Visual aids improve retention and understanding.
– Create flashcards with definitions and examples of different ecosystems.
– Relate concepts to real-life environments near you — visit a park or garden to observe ecosystems firsthand.
– Practice past exam questions focusing on ecosystem dynamics to familiarize yourself with question patterns.

2. Biodiversity Importance: How to Study and Remember Key Facts

Biodiversity refers to the variety of life on Earth, including the diversity within species, between species, and of ecosystems. High biodiversity means a richer, healthier ecosystem that can better withstand environmental changes and provide essential resources.

Why Biodiversity Matters:
– Supports ecosystem productivity and resilience.
– Provides genetic resources for food, medicine, and industry.
– Regulates climate and purifies air and water.
– Offers cultural, recreational, and aesthetic value.

Study Tips:
– Break down biodiversity into its three levels: genetic, species, and ecosystem diversity. Use mnemonic devices to remember these.
– Connect biodiversity concepts with current events like endangered species or conservation efforts. This makes learning more relevant and memorable.
– Summarize the benefits of biodiversity in your own words and discuss them with peers or study groups. Teaching others is a powerful memory tool.
– Use apps or online quizzes on biodiversity to test your knowledge regularly.

3. Linking Ecosystem and Biodiversity: Effective Study Strategies

Ecosystems and biodiversity are closely linked; healthy ecosystems depend on rich biodiversity, and biodiversity thrives in balanced ecosystems. Exam questions often test this relationship, so understanding the connection is vital.

Key Points to Remember:
– How species interactions influence ecosystem stability.
– The impact of human activities on ecosystems and biodiversity loss.
– Conservation strategies like protected areas, sustainable practices, and restoration projects.

Study Tips:
– Create comparison tables that show the effects of biodiversity loss on ecosystem functions.
– Use case studies to illustrate real-world examples of ecosystem damage and recovery. For instance, learn about deforestation impacts or coral reef bleaching.
– Develop mind maps connecting human activities, biodiversity, and ecosystem changes to see the bigger picture.
– Practice writing short essay answers explaining the importance of preserving ecosystems and biodiversity to build confidence for exams.
